4. Manufacture
Our in-house manufacture facility enables us to manufacture exactly the fencing product the customer wants and gives us control of delivery times to site. Fencing products can be Hot-Dip Galvanised to BSENISO1461 and powder coated in a colour of the customer's choice to ensure a long-term durable and attractive finish.
5. Gates
For every style of fence, we can provide matching vehicle and personnel access gates. Gates are typically either hinged or sliding and designed to be compatible with the specific style of fence. Procter sliding gates are available either tracked or cantilevered and come in budget or Proglide specification options. A comprehensive range of access control options is also available to control vehicle and personnel access.
